    Dana-Farber study finds new points of attack on breast cancers not fueled by estrogen

    07/11/11 ( Dana-Farber Cancer Institute ) Although it sounds like a case of gender confusion on a molecular scale, the male hormone androgen spurs the growth of some breast tumors in women. In a new study, scientists at Dana-Farber Cancer Institute provide the first details of the cancer cell machinery that carries out the hormone's relentless growth orders.

    O.C. Hayes, retired educator, dies

    06/30/11 O.C. Hayes, who served the residents of St. Johns County first as an educator and then as the veterans service officer, died Wednesday evening at the Bailey Family Center for Caring. He was 74. Ten years ago on Independence Day, the community honored Hayes for "his years of dedication to the county's veterans. Several hundred friends, admirers, former colleagues and veterans he helped gathered ...
